498/451 GPI SS3 LS3 Cam Results!
Ole Muddflap brought his car in today for the cam install, gears, and shift light install.
I got the cam and dyno tuning done today, tomorrow is the rest. But enough of the small talk...lol. Car already had tsp longtubes, adm race intake/scoop setup, and I had dyno tuned it. It was a nice cool day here, and this morning the car baselined 414 rwhp. Off the rollers it came to start ripping into it. I installed our LS3 SS3 cam, and a Powerbond underdrive pulley. Strapped it back down to the rollers, about 10* warmer than when we made our pulls this morning. Results were AWESOME, and the cam sounds great at idle! Its not a peaky cam, look at the average power, and the gains start down low and keep growing with more rpm. |
